What is Agentic AI?
Agentic AI refers to AI systems designed to act with agency — that is, with autonomy, goal orientation, and contextual understanding. Think of it as an evolution from static, rule-based systems to dynamic, learning-driven agents capable of making real-time decisions that emulate human thinking but function at machine speed.
Unlike traditional AI, which requires heavily pre-defined instructions, agentic AI:
- Learns continuously through interaction and observation
- Responds adaptively to new or unknown environments
- Works autonomously within defined goals and constraints
These features make agentic AI particularly well-suited for the complex and ever-changing battlefield of cybersecurity.
Why Cybersecurity Needs a Paradigm Shift
The cyber threat landscape is growing exponentially. Attacks are more sophisticated, leveraging AI themselves to exploit vulnerabilities in a fraction of the time it takes for traditional systems to respond.
Challenges facing current cybersecurity infrastructures include:
- Volume and speed of threats: Thousands of attacks occur daily, often too fast for human-led teams to address effectively.
- Skill shortages: A limited pool of cybersecurity professionals makes it difficult to monitor and respond around the clock.
- Static defense protocols: Rule-based systems often cannot detect zero-day threats or adapt to new forms of attacks.
To stay ahead of cybercriminals, businesses need systems that can act in real time, grow smarter with each interaction, and make decisions independently. This is where agentic AI shines.
How Agentic AI Transforms Cybersecurity Operations
1. Real-Time Threat Detection and Response
Agentic AI excels at constant monitoring and pattern recognition — far more efficiently than human analysts or rule-based software. These agents can identify anomalies, suspicious behaviors, and potential breaches as they happen — then act instantly to contain and mitigate threats.
Key advantages include:
- Immediate containment of suspicious activity before it spreads
- Autonomous decision-making to block malicious IPs, isolate affected network segments, or rollback systems to safe states
2. Adaptive Learning and Threat Intelligence
Traditional systems typically rely on signature databases that need manual updates. Agentic AI uses machine learning models that evolve constantly based on behavior, trends, and prior events.
This allows for:
- Dynamic threat modeling that evolves with emerging risks
- Self-improvement over time as new data refines its detection capabilities
3. Automation of Routine Security Tasks
Agentic AI can take over repetitive and low-complexity tasks that overwhelm IT teams, such as log analysis, patch management, or alert triage. Automating these tasks reduces human error and frees up skilled professionals for higher-value activities.
Examples include:
- Automatic classification and prioritization of security events
- Deployment of updates and patches without manual oversight
4. Proactive Risk Assessment
Agentic AI not only responds to threats—it anticipates them. By analyzing historical data, behavioral analytics, and industry-specific threat intelligence, these agents provide forward-looking risk evaluations and recommend preventive measures.
This empowers firms to:
- Identify vulnerabilities before they’re exploited
- Simulate potential attack scenarios to stress-test systems against hypothetical threats
Industries Standing to Gain the Most
While all organizations can benefit from improved cybersecurity, some sectors stand to gain significantly due to the critical nature of the data they handle and the high frequency of cyberattacks.
- Financial Services: Continuous monitoring and fraud detection can be vastly improved with agentic AI systems that analyze millions of transactions in real-time
- Healthcare: Protection of patient data and compliance with regulations like HIPAA require proactive defense mechanisms
- Manufacturing & Critical Infrastructure: Autonomous systems help detect potential attacks that could disrupt supply chains or cause physical damage
- Retail & E-commerce: Guarding against both fraud and data theft is critical during online transactions, especially with increasing digital payment adoption
Challenges and Considerations
Despite its impressive potential, introducing agentic AI into cybersecurity comes with challenges. To deploy these systems effectively, firms must navigate:
- Data Privacy: Autonomous agents require data to learn, but firms must ensure compliance with regional data protection laws.
- Trust and Explainability: Transparent AI models that explain their decision-making process help build stakeholder trust.
- Integration with Legacy Systems: Legacy IT infrastructure may require updates or overhauls to fully leverage agentic AI capabilities.
Getting Started: Implementing Agentic AI in Your Security Stack
Adopting agentic AI doesn’t require an all-at-once transformation. Companies can phase in capabilities while building internal readiness.
Step 1: Assess Current Cybersecurity Posture
Before deploying AI agents, organizations must understand their cybersecurity strengths, gaps, and high-risk areas.
Step 2: Identify High-Impact Use Cases
Pinpoint processes where agentic AI can offer immediate value — such as automating phishing response, anomaly detection, or intelligent threat hunting.
Step 3: Partner with Trusted Vendors
Work with companies that specialize in cybersecurity-focused AI solutions. Choose platforms that ensure transparency, compliance, and customization.
Step 4: Train Teams and Monitor Performance
Ensure cybersecurity personnel understand how agentic AI systems function, how to work alongside them, and how to interpret outputs accurately.
